Assessing the Risks to Your Website

Before you can effectively implement a disaster recovery plan, you need to assess the risks that could potentially threaten your website. This involves identifying vulnerabilities that could lead to data loss or service interruptions. You might consider various factors such as cyber threats, natural disasters, hardware failures, and even human errors.

Each of these risks can have significant implications for your business, making it crucial to conduct a thorough risk assessment. Once you have identified potential risks, you can prioritize them based on their likelihood and potential impact. For instance, if your website is susceptible to cyberattacks, you may want to focus on enhancing your security measures first.

On the other hand, if natural disasters pose a significant threat to your data centers, you might consider geographic redundancy as part of your disaster recovery strategy. By understanding the specific risks to your website, you can tailor your disaster recovery plan to address these vulnerabilities effectively.

Choosing the Right Cloud Disaster Recovery Solution

Selecting the right cloud disaster recovery solution is a critical step in ensuring that your data is protected and can be quickly restored when needed. With numerous options available in the market, it can be overwhelming to determine which solution best fits your needs. You should start by evaluating the features offered by different providers, such as backup frequency, recovery time objectives (RTO), and recovery point objectives (RPO).

These metrics will help you understand how quickly you can expect to recover your data after an incident. Additionally, consider the scalability of the solution. As your business grows, your disaster recovery needs may evolve as well.

A flexible solution that can adapt to changing requirements will save you time and resources in the long run. Furthermore, look for providers that offer robust security measures to protect your data in transit and at rest. By carefully assessing these factors, you can choose a cloud disaster recovery solution that aligns with your business goals and provides peace of mind.

Implementing a Backup and Recovery Plan

Once you have chosen a suitable cloud disaster recovery solution, the next step is to implement a comprehensive backup and recovery plan. This plan should outline the specific procedures for backing up your data, including how often backups will occur and what data will be prioritized. You may want to consider a tiered approach where critical data is backed up more frequently than less essential information.

In addition to outlining backup procedures, your plan should also detail the steps for recovering data in the event of a disaster. This includes identifying key personnel responsible for executing the recovery process and establishing clear communication channels. By having a well-documented plan in place, you can ensure that everyone involved understands their roles and responsibilities during a crisis, which will facilitate a smoother recovery process.

Testing Your Disaster Recovery Plan

Testing your disaster recovery plan is an essential component of ensuring its effectiveness. You may have a well-documented plan in place, but without regular testing, you cannot be certain that it will work as intended during an actual disaster. Schedule periodic drills to simulate various disaster scenarios and evaluate how well your team responds.

This will help identify any weaknesses in your plan and allow you to make necessary adjustments. During these tests, pay close attention to the time it takes to recover data and restore services. This information will provide valuable insights into whether your RTO and RPO objectives are being met.

Additionally, involve all relevant stakeholders in these tests to ensure that everyone is familiar with their roles and responsibilities. By regularly testing your disaster recovery plan, you can build confidence in its effectiveness and make informed decisions about any necessary improvements.

Securing Your Website Data in the Cloud

Data security is paramount when it comes to disaster recovery in the cloud. You must take proactive measures to protect your website data from unauthorized access or breaches. Start by implementing strong encryption protocols for data both at rest and in transit.

This ensures that even if data is intercepted or accessed without authorization, it remains unreadable. Additionally, consider employing multi-factor authentication (MFA) for accessing sensitive data or systems related to your disaster recovery plan. MFA adds an extra layer of security by requiring users to provide multiple forms of verification before gaining access.

Regularly review user permissions and access controls to ensure that only authorized personnel have access to critical systems and data. By prioritizing security measures, you can significantly reduce the risk of data loss or compromise during a disaster.

Ensuring Compliance with Data Protection Regulations

Compliance with data protection regulations is a critical aspect of any disaster recovery strategy. Depending on your industry and location, there may be specific legal requirements governing how you handle and protect customer data. Familiarize yourself with relevant regulations such as GDPR or HIPAA, as non-compliance can result in severe penalties and damage to your reputation.

To ensure compliance, incorporate regulatory requirements into your disaster recovery plan from the outset. This includes documenting procedures for data handling, storage, and access controls that align with legal standards. Regular audits can help identify any gaps in compliance and allow you to make necessary adjustments proactively.

By prioritizing compliance within your disaster recovery strategy, you not only protect your business but also build trust with customers who expect their data to be handled responsibly.
